15:00 Newmarket – Sweet Harmony – 1pt @ 11/1
Sweet Harmony isn’t the most straight-forward filly but she has been hunting black type more often than not and is a handicapper rather than a stakes performer. She will be happier back at this level and is rated just 82 now, having come down from a peak of 96 early in her career.
The run of major interest came two starts ago when sixth to Frankness at Salisbury, only beaten a few lengths. There’s a 6lb swing at the weights between the pair and I thought Sweet Harmony did well to finish as close as that having been very keen in a first-time visor.
Her rider also dropped his whip, which didn’t help, and if Hollie Doyle can get her to settle better, she’s a player on that form. The last run at Ayr came at a level she can’t compete at but she settled in the headgear and if she finds a similar rhythm today, double-figured quotes are big.
16:45 Newmarket – Crystal Delight – 1pt @ 18/1
Crystal Delight looked like he had the scope to develop into a higher level handicapper earlier this term and it hasn’t worked out for him. Since finishing second over C&D in May, his best attempt in five outings came on the All-Weather and he has started being slow to stride from the gates.
It’s entirely possible that he doesn’t have the mentality to go through the pain barrier and has figured out how to do the bare minimum, but the handicapper is relenting and having gone up to 90 after his second here, he’s back down 5lbs to 85. That makes him interesting at the prices.
The ground at Doncaster on his most recent start was easy enough for him and as long as there isn’t an excess of rain, he’ll be happier today. I’m also hoping he’ll be ridden further forward in the field as holding him up seems to be of no benefit. He’s a risky play but is too readily overlooked.
17:18 Newmarket – Perfect Thunder – 1pt @ 14/1
Perfect Thunder returns from a short break and drops back to a mile, both of which could help. Her sole win came first time up last season after 154 days off and she went within a neck of success at Fairyhouse last September when running on the back of a 10 week break.
Since joining up with Patrick Owens, she has raced three times and shaped better than the bare form first time up in a valuable fillies handicap at Ascot. After that, she stepped up to 1m 2f and performed well at Beverley before finding the trip, track and ground combination too demanding next time.
Reverting to a mile on better ground can play to her strengths more and she’s now 7lbs lower than this season’s comeback run. First-time cheekpieces will hopefully prove to be a positive addition and Benoit De La Sayette is a good booking. They look overpriced to win this at 14/1.
